C_str for wstring

WebApr 12, 2024 · 由C语言的字符数组 到C++的string类——字符串用法总结,笔者查看了网络上很多用法,都写的很混乱,就把自己对字符串用法的一点想法与思考简单的写下来,以求能够帮助到新入门的程序。分别介绍字符数组和string类; 先说c语言 c语言是采用字符数数组的方式来存储字符串,比较简陋 c语言用法 ... Webc_str Get C-string equivalent data Get string data (public member function) get_allocator Get allocator (public member function) copy Copy sequence of characters from string …

c++ 如何释放或移动std::string::c_str()? _大数据知识库

WebDec 8, 2014 · template void serialize (T& value, const wstring& name) { value.serialize (get_node (name)); } (где функция get_node ищет элемент xml-файла с нужным именем, или создает его сама). WebAppends a copy of a substring of str. The substring is the portion of str that begins at the character position subpos and spans sublen characters (or until the end of str, if either str is too short or if sublen is string::npos). (3) c-string Appends a copy of the string formed by the null-terminated character sequence (C-string) pointed by s ... grab rails for swimming pools https://lifesportculture.com

strstr - cplusplus.com

Web我正在使用返回UTF BE字符串的API。 我需要將其轉換為UTF 以便在UI中顯示 依次接受char 緩沖區 。 為此,我決定采用boost::locale::conv::utf to utf 並編寫一個轉換例程: 但是,當在API字符串以及一些測試數據上運行時,這將返回垃圾: adsbygoog WebAug 30, 2024 · How to find the corresponding string in a string set test_str = ['a';'b';'c'] test_str = 'a' 'b' 'c' How can i find out c and the output string is at position 3 of c 0 Comments. Show Hide -1 older comments. Sign in to comment. Sign in to answer this question. I have the same question (0) I have the same question (0) WebApr 4, 2024 · В первой части статьи мы рассмотрели основы работы с утилитой SIP, предназначенной для создания Python-обвязок (Python bindings) для библиотек, написанных на языках C и C++. Мы рассмотрели … chilis weight watchers smartpoints

C++ (Cpp) wstring::c_str Examples

Category:std::to_wstring - cppreference.com

Tags:C_str for wstring

C_str for wstring

Unicode Encoding Conversions with STL Strings and Win32 APIs

WebOct 6, 2014 · std::wstring implicitly casts (I think, if not you can always call c_str()) to WCHAR so simply create a function that receives a std::string and returns a std::wstring.

C_str for wstring

Did you know?

Web您只能使用 std::move () 将一个 std::string 的数据的所有权转移到另一个 std::string ,但您不能使用 std::move () 自己获取 std::string 的数据的所有权,因为 std::string 独占该内存 … WebJul 2, 2013 · So allocate a buffer, call WinApi function, copy the buffer to std::wstring and delete the buffer afterwards. // Put the text from the listbox item into the largeTextboxString WCHAR buf = new WCHAR [4096]; // SendMessage (hListBox, LB_GETTEXT, iListBoxSelection, (LPARAM)buf); largeTextboxString = buf; delete buf;

Webc_str() returns a C-style pointer to a NUL-terminated string, as expected from C functions like printf(). As a side note: char char_buff[40]; sprintf_s(char_buff, 40, "test" ); Note that … WebOct 20, 2024 · You can use the hstring::c_str function to get a standard wide string from an hstring (just as you can from a std::wstring). #include std::wcout << …

WebActually my unit testing shows that your code is wrong!. The problem is that you include the zero terminator in the output string, which is not supposed to happen with std::string and … WebReturns a pointer to an array that contains a null-terminated sequence of characters (i.e., a C-string) representing the current value of the string object. This array includes the same …

Webstr is a String object. Write Java statements that prints the characters of str with index increments of 3 with a space after each character. I.e. characters with indexes 0, 3, 6, 9, ... will be printed. (Example: if str="Antalya", then output will be "Aaa") (Example: if str="008 Jane Bond", then output will be "0_n Bd") Write only the Java ...

WebExample. In C++, sequences of characters are represented by specializing the std::basic_string class with a native character type. The two major collections defined by the standard library are std::string and std::wstring:. std::string is built with elements of type char. std::wstring is built with elements of type wchar_t. To convert between the two … chilis wheaton menuWebApr 13, 2024 · UTF-8 转 wchar_t. std:: string str = "hello world"; // 源字符串 std:: wstring_convert < std:: codecvt_utf8 < wchar_t >> converter; // 创建转换器对象 std:: … chilis west leb nhWebFeb 1, 2024 · Меня все спрашивают — «Зачем это нужно?». На что, я гордо отвечаю — «Я в 1С использую для доступа к торговому оборудованию, к Вэб-сервисам по ws-протоколам, готовым компонентам. 1С, Linux, Excel,... chilis wineWebThese are the top rated real world C++ (Cpp) examples of std::wstring::c_str extracted from open source projects. You can rate examples to help us improve the quality of examples. … chili sweet sauceWebSep 14, 2024 · std::to_wstring in c++. This function is used to convert the numerical value to the wide string i.e. it parses a numerical value of datatypes (int, long long, float, double … grab rails for boatsWebJan 31, 2024 · In Visual C++, the wchar_t type is exactly 16 bits in size; consequently, the STL std::wstring class, which is wchar_t-based, works fine to store UTF-16 Unicode … gra brain boxWebc_str() returns a C-style pointer to a NUL-terminated string, as expected from C functions like printf(). As a side note: char char_buff[40]; sprintf_s(char_buff, 40, "test" ); Note that sprintf_s() can be used in a simpler form, making it to automatically deduce the destination buffer length, thanks to some template "magic": grab rail shower slider kit